Roisin Murphy will be one of many female artists to perform at this year's Sonar festival in Spain. Other female acts performing at the festival are Alison Goldfrapp, Miss Kittin, M.I.A. and Tara de Long. Sonar takes place from 19th to 21st of June.

Roisin hit the streets of London today as part the BBC Culture Show's busking challenge. She performed a set of songs in London's busy Covent Garden area and tried to solicit as many donations as possible.

The organisers of Pinkpop, the Netherlands' most famous open-air festival, have announced Roisin Murphy will be one of the acts to perform at the festival this year.
On March 1st, Roisin Murphy will record an exclusive live session for iTunes. On some of the songs she will collaborate with Tony Christie, singer of the legendary (Is This the Way To) Amarillo.

ONE-OF-A-KIND SINGER SONGWRITER albeit dyslexic, quirky, kooky and loopy, yet altogether loveable and commercially viable (if only just). This is Roisin Murphy, ex-Moloko frontwoman and fully fledged artiste in her own right.
Since first making her mark on the international music map as the prettier half of Moloko in 1995, Roisin has travelled the world far and wide, being appreciated on various levels everywhere she goes.
It seems that Kylie Minogue has taken inspiration from Roisin Murphy. In the video for the song In My Arms, the Australian chanteuse is wearing the same Gareth Pugh outfit that was famously sported by Roisin Murphy in her Overpowered video.
